Fee Methods

Percentage: is calculated as a percentage of the total cost of construction including General Contractor's fee (which is typically 15%)

Time-Plus: is calculated as an hourly rate plus all reimbursable expenses. (they vary per media and are established and estimated before a project begins) A guaranteed upset value is generally calculated for each phase of the work or the whole work.

Fixed Fee: is calculated by an agreed upon total number in advance of the work or phase of the work. An hourly breakdown can be provided as well.

Generally, some combination of these fee structures work best for all parties involved for large design projects, providing rigor and discipline to time frames and budgets.
